Gerald buys a bag of 7,500 assorted beads online. A random sample of 150 beads contains 17 red beads. Predict the number of red
Vanyuwa [196]
850. If there is 17 red beads for every 150 beads Then you would divide 7500 by 150 and you get 50. Then multiply 50 with 17 and your answer is 850 red beads. 7500/150=50. 50 x 17= 850.
